* Engine Variations: There are multiple 2.0L engine options for the 1997 Golf. The spark plug gap can vary slightly depending on the exact engine code (e.g., 2.0L 8v, 2.0L 16v).
* Manufacturer Recommendations: The best and most accurate information comes directly from the Volkswagen owner's manual or a reputable repair manual specific to your vehicle's year and engine code.
How to Find the Correct Information:
1. Consult your Owner's Manual: Check your owner's manual for the recommended spark plug gap.
2. Use a Repair Manual: Search online for a repair manual specific to your 1997 Golf 2.0L engine code. This will provide detailed specifications.
3. Contact a Volkswagen Dealer: You can also contact a local Volkswagen dealer for assistance. They can help you identify the correct spark plug gap for your engine.
Important Note: Always use the manufacturer's recommended spark plug gap. Incorrect gap can lead to misfiring, poor performance, and damage to your engine.
